Colombo is a vibrant tourist destination in South Asia , a dynamic port city where colonial heritage, local culture, and modernity coexist on the shores of the Indian Ocean . As the commercial capital and main gateway to the country, Colombo offers a diverse urban experience, ideal for cultural getaways, city breaks, and as a starting point for exploring the island of Sri Lanka.
Colombo 's multicultural character is reflected in its historic neighborhoods, temples, mosques, churches, and colonial buildings that tell the story of centuries of Portuguese, Dutch, and British influences. Iconic areas like Fort and Pettah showcase the contrast between colonial architecture, traditional markets, local commerce, and the city's daily rhythm. Pettah , in particular, is one of the country's most vibrant markets, perfect for immersing yourself in local life and discovering authentic aromas, colors, and flavors.
One of Colombo 's most iconic spots is Galle Face Green , a wide promenade along the Indian Ocean where locals and visitors alike enjoy sunsets, street food, and expansive ocean views. This space symbolizes the city's laid-back side and is one of the most popular places to experience the coastal urban atmosphere.
The city is also renowned for its cultural and heritage offerings. Places like Gangaramaya Temple , one of the country's most important Buddhist temples, combine spirituality, art, and architecture in a unique urban setting. The National Museum of Colombo offers insights into Sri Lanka's history and heritage, while neighborhoods like Cinnamon Gardens reflect the elegance and colonial past of the capital.
Colombo has undergone remarkable development in recent years, evident in modern areas like Colombo Port City and the growing number of hotels, restaurants, shopping centers, and leisure facilities. This modernization has transformed Colombo into a cosmopolitan city that blends tradition and innovation, making it ideal for contemporary urban tourism.
Colombo's cuisine is one of the most diverse in the country, a fusion of Sinhalese, Tamil, Muslim, and colonial flavors. Spicy dishes, fresh seafood, curries, street food, and international cuisine make the city an excellent destination for food tourism .
